Job Title: Director of Operations-Gaming
Salary: $77-85k (Depending on experience) + 15% bonus
Status: Direct Hire
Location: Clayton County Iowa Area (Marquette) Relocation assistance up to $5k

Overview: As the Director of Operations, you'll be at the helm of planning, organizing, and directing the activities of Facilities, Beverage, Slots, and Table Games for the property. Your mission? To deliver exceptional guest service to both internal and external guests, setting the standard for excellence in the gaming industry.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Ensure unwavering high-quality service to our team members and guests alike.
  • Develop and implement procedures for the efficient operation of assigned departments.
  • Oversee budgeting and strategic planning for responsible departments.
  • Lead a team of passionate individuals to optimize departmental performance.
  • Uphold compliance with state/federal regulations and company policies across all departments.
  • Delegate authority and foster a culture of accountability and teamwork.
  • Establish performance standards emphasizing quality and guest satisfaction.
  • Safeguard sensitive information and maintain confidentiality at all times.
  • Produce detailed reports to support operational decision-making.
  • Manage guest service issues with discretion and professionalism.
  • Communicate vital information to senior staff and relevant team members.
  • Maintain flexible availability to accommodate business needs, including evenings, weekends, and holidays.

Qualifications:

  • High school diploma or GED equivalent required; bachelor's degree preferred.
  • Minimum of 2-3 years of Slot Management experience is a must.
  • 5-7 years' experience in managing teams within gaming, hospitality, or entertainment preferred.
  • Ability to obtain and maintain a state gaming license.
